첨부파일에서 파일다운로드하세요.
이 프로젝트에서는 Python과 Pygame ( 'Capcom VS Capcom')을 사용하여 카드 게임 Capcom Based를 만들 것입니다.
매우 쉽고 2 시간 반이면 만들 수 있습니다.
규칙)
Capcom VS Capcom에는 스택이 다른 23 개의 카드가 있으며 동일한 조건에서 컴퓨터와 대결합니다.
플레이어는 항상 3 장의 카드를 손에 들고 상대 카드와 싸워야합니다.
플레이어가 전장에 카드를 놓으면 다른 무작위 카드를받습니다. 이 게임에서 사용되는 컨트롤은 다음과 같습니다.
조작 키
Z : 첫 번째 카드를 전장에 놓기
X : 두 번째 카드를 전장에 놓기
C : 세 번째 카드를 전장에 놓기
ALT : 전장에서 카드 변경
Space : 상대를 공격하기 위해
Python 이상
pygame
Photoshop 또는 유사
카드 스프라이트, 배경, 스크립트 및 기타 사용 가능한 항목.
Step 1: Making the Game Base
이 단계에서는 다른 배경을 만들기 위해 카드 타일셋과 일부 그림이 필요합니다.
게임에 폴더를 만듭니다. 타일셋은 Spriters Resource에서 얻었습니다.
링크 : Tileset. 우리 폴더에 저장하십시오.
이 게임에는 23 장의 카드가 있으므로 타일셋에서 23 장의 카드를 선택하고 Photoshop으로 타일셋에서 잘라냅니다.
그런 다음 'carta1.png', 'carta2.png', 'carta3.png', ..., 'carta23.png'로 이름을 바꾸고 'Cartas'라는 폴더에 저장합니다.
코드가 작동하는 데 필요합니다. * 배경도 마찬가지입니다. 400x400 사진 5 장을 선택하고
'fundo1.png', 'fundo2.png', ..., 'fundo5.png'로 이름을 바꿉니다. 원본 폴더에 저장하십시오.
이제 Photoshop, Paint 또는 기타를 사용하여 승리 화면과 잃어버린 화면을 만듭니다.
원본 폴더에 'venceu.png'(Win) 및 'perdeu.png'(Lost)로 저장합니다. * Obs (*) : 코드에서 원하는대로 변경할 수 있습니다.
Step 2: The Code!!
준비 됐나요? 이제 코드를 작성하겠습니다. 이 튜토리얼의 가장 재미있는 단계! (아니면 ...) 여기에 코드를 넣고 선호도에 따라 변경할 수 있습니다. 내 코드를 자유롭게 변경하고 개선하십시오!
Step 3: Play and Enjoy!
완료되면 게임을 즐길 수 있습니다!
댓글을 잊지 마세요 !! 튜하시면서 완전한 게임을 만드세요.
'Computer > Python' 카테고리의 다른 글
[Solution] "ImportError: numpy.core.multiarray failed to import" ERROR (0) | 2020.12.18 |
---|---|
[Bigdata] chart bar ranking 바차트레이싱_데모 (0) | 2020.12.18 |
Jupyter Notebook 커널 관리(목록, 추가, 삭제) (0) | 2020.11.25 |
어몽어스 캐릭터를 파이썬으로 그려보자 (0) | 2020.10.14 |
크롤링(스크래핑) 기초_part1 (0) | 2020.03.23 |